Case Study - Mulberry

Mulberry is a British luxury brand established in the 1970s and renowned worldwide for its craftsmanship and quality. Today, the AIM-listed company has a turnover of over £45 million and employs over 500 people.

The brand’s backbone is an extensive line of luxury bags for men and women that combine stylish, stand-out design with the finest leathers and detailing. Whilst 90% of sales are generated from its core accessories products, Mulberry has also grown to encompass womenswear, menswear and interior design soft furnishings and wall coverings.

Facing the Business Challenge

Mulberry’s management team were suffering from the pain of operating with disparate and ageing enterprise systems, which manifested itself in operational inefficiencies and a large amount of manual data management and processing. The goal was to implement an enterprise-wide and integrated total business solution where as much data processing as possible could be done online using one core database, thereby eliminating the need to re-key data. The expectation was to improve efficiency and reduce the risk of operator error.

As part of their selection process, Mulberry reviewed a number of systems from retail, manufacturing, and warehouse & distribution software suppliers, searching for their ideal ‘one-stop shop’.

In order to ensure a truly comprehensive management process, Mulberry formed a steering committee, comprising key managers from all areas of the business to be actively involved in the whole decision-making process. An initial shortlist of three suppliers provided detailed demonstrations to the steering committee and frontline users, in order to review how each system would work specifically for the Mulberry business going forward. Then, down to a shortlist of two suppliers, the Mulberry team undertook more detailed workshops over a 2-week period with both companies. To enable them to fully evaluate Mulberry’s business needs and present their proposals for a total solution with a single underlying database, detailing potential efficiency gains and key management reporting capabilities. The result was a unanimous committee recommendation for the PrimaNet® solution.

The PrimaNet® Difference

Guy Rutherford, Finance Director at Mulberry, headed up the steering committee which recommended an integrated, multi-channel enterprise-wide system from Prima Solutions.

“Following our extensive and rigorous evaluation process, PrimaNet® proved to be the best fit for our overall needs across all operational disciplines”.

Over a 4-week period Mulberry ran a conference room pilot with detailed system demonstrations covering requirements for all areas of the business, following which Prima produced a detailed specification to ensure that the system implemented at Mulberry would really support them in meeting their business goals.

Prima Solutions is established as the UK's leading supplier of complete business solutions to the clothing, footwear & accessories market and their breadth and depth of sector expertise was an important factor in Mulberry’s decision.

Guy Rutherford comments, “Prima’s sector experience and knowledge means that, as much as possible, we are able to use the PrimaNet® solution out-of-the box. The project team have a good understanding of our industry across all disciplines and have invested the time to work with us and understand our specific business needs. This will enable Prima to deliver bespoke requirements where necessary.”

The Future Looks Bright

Mulberry has now completed the implementation of Payroll, Financials and the core Wholesale system, with the Retail phase due for completion early in 2008. Although in the early stages, the project is already delivering significant benefits, with more to come.

“Our front line users have been really impressed by the increased visibility and flexibility of the PrimaNet® system”, continues Guy Rutherford. “We are already reaping the benefits of efficiencies gained through more streamlined processing. This means that staff can be more effective and proactive, adding real value to the business rather than being tied up with data processing”
